About The Position

At Regions, the Institutional Trust Relationship Consultant retains and develops relationships and associated revenue for a group of accounts, which may include Retirement Plan, Investment Management Agency, Endowments/Foundations, Custody, and/or Funeral Cemetery Trust accounts. This position plays a key role in assisting Regions with meeting client needs, providing deeper client relationships across multiple business groups, and growing Non-Interest Revenue.

Responsibilities

  • Provides exceptional service for client relationships, including following issues through to resolution, meeting deadlines, and anticipating operational client needs including future opportunities and risks
  • Coordinates client service activities with other areas of the organization
  • Understands clients' objectives and identifies and provides alternatives to appropriate stakeholders
  • Develops knowledge and understanding of Regions’ products and services, including retirement, investment management, endowment and foundations, funeral trust, and corporate trust
  • Determines the financial viability and associated risks of client business
  • Performs duties in compliance with Corporate Policies and Procedures and Institutional Services Program Documents and Procedures and all applicable external regulations
